Lahore Court Summons Imran Khan, Issues Arrest Warrant for Shibli Faraz in Police Attack Case

A Lahore court has issued a non-bailable arrest warrant for Senate Opposition Leader Shibli Faraz and summoned PTI founding chairman Imran Khan in connection with a 2023 case related to an alleged attack on Islamabad police personnel deployed outside Zaman Park.

The case, registered at Lahore’s Race Course Police Station, pertains to the clashes between PTI supporters and law enforcement during tense days when police had surrounded Khan’s residence.

Imran Khan, who has been imprisoned since August 2023, will be produced through jail authorities as ordered by the court during Friday’s hearing at Cantt Kutchery. The court adjourned the hearing until July 30.

This development comes after a series of recent convictions in the May 9 riots case, where several senior PTI leaders, including Dr Yasmin Rashid, Mian Mehmood ur Rasheed, and Omar Sarfraz Cheema, were sentenced to 10 years in prison by anti-terrorism courts. Meanwhile, some leaders, including Shah Mahmood Qureshi, were acquitted.
